(NORFOLK COUNTY, ON) – The Ontario Provincial Police (OPP), Norfolk County Detachment is investigating acts of mischief at a Charlotteville Road 11, Charlotteville, Norfolk County, Ontario address.
On Thursday, March 6, 2014, at approximately 8:58 a.m., unknowns attended the address and proceeded to dump several bags of garbage in a ditch located near the property.
Police are continuing to investigate and is seeking assistance from the public, if anyone has any information that can assist with the investigation they are being asked to contact the Norfolk County OPP Detachment at 1-888-310-1122.
